News

Abstract: Debugging GUI applications is challenging because of the difficult-to-debug state changes caused by asynchronous event handling and user interactions. Live programming, a paradigm where ...
Taking into consideration the rapid growth of AI and machine learning, is one programming language better poised to address the demands of this evolving field? Java has been a programming stalwart ...
RxJava is a Java VM implementation of Reactive Extensions: a library for composing asynchronous and event-based programs by using observable ... you can make sure they get processed on the foreground ...
However, it has done so only on Bedrock Edition, leaving Java Edition out of the loop. While Mojang Studios continues to pick Bedrock Edition for any in-game event, Java Edition should also ...
Developed a Java-based e-store GUI application using event-driven programming to simulate inventory management, shopping cart functionality, and transaction logging. Implementation of the popular game ...
The following installments will show how event-driven programming can be applied to real-time embedded systems. The graphical user interface (GUI) went mainstream during the personal computer ...
I was 5 or 6 when I got my first sense of the joys of computer programming. This was in the early 1980s, when few people had a computer. One day, my dad brought home a Sinclair ZX Spectrum ...
JavaScript, Python, Java, TypeScript and C# are the most widely used programming languages in GitHub projects, according to GitHub's 2022 Octoverse report. The list of top programming languages ...